How To Fix WRF_WTAD804 - Error while calling BAdI &1


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: WRF_WTAD - Messages Additionals RTFASH

  • Message number: 804

  • Message text: Error while calling BAdI &1

    The SAP error message WRF_WTAD804, which indicates "Error while calling BAdI &1," typically arises when there is an issue with a Business Add-In (BAdI) implementation in the SAP system. This error can occur in various contexts, particularly in the area of SAP Retail or SAP S/4HANA.

    Causes:

    1. BAdI Implementation Issues: The BAdI implementation might not be activated or could be incorrectly implemented, leading to runtime errors.
    2. Parameter Mismatch: The parameters being passed to the BAdI method may not match the expected types or formats.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user executing the transaction may not have the necessary authorizations to execute the BAdI.
    4. System Configuration: There may be configuration issues in the system that affect the BAdI execution.
    5. Transport Issues: If the BAdI implementation was transported from another system, there may be inconsistencies or missing dependencies.

    Solutions:

    1. Check BAdI Implementation:

      • Go to transaction SE19 (BAdI Implementation) and check if the BAdI implementation is active.
      • If it is not active, activate it.
      • Review the implementation code for any logical errors.
    2. Review Parameters:

      • Ensure that the parameters being passed to the BAdI method are correct and in the expected format.
      • Check the interface definition of the BAdI to confirm the expected parameters.
    3. Authorization Check:

      •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to execute the BAdI.
      • Use transaction SU53 to check for authorization failures.
    4. Debugging:

      • If you have access, use the debugger to step through the BAdI call to identify where the error occurs.
      • Look for any runtime exceptions or errors in the implementation.
    5. Check System Configuration:

      • Review the configuration settings related to the BAdI and ensure they are set up correctly.
      • Consult with your functional team to ensure that all necessary configurations are in place.
    6. Transport Issues:

      • If the BAdI was recently transported, check for any missing objects or dependencies.
      • Ensure that all related objects are also transported and activated in the target system.
